Denis Chang’s Chambers ‘is well-known for its commercial dispute resolution practice’, and its ’barristers are highly sought after’. Head of chambers Denis Chang SC ‘is one of the most well-known and experienced barristers in Hong Kong’, with particular expertise in commercial real estate investment-related disputes. Of recent note, he acted for the claimant in the case of Leading Well Ltd v Secretary For Justice, which concerns Hong Kong’s first case addressing the question of the definition of an express grant of an easement. Turning to the set’s juniors, ‘exceptional lawyer’ Simon Wong is especially skilled in shareholder, banking, and contractual disputes, and he represented one of the defendants in China Shanshui Cement Group Ltd & Others v Zhang Caikui & Others, a case concerning a claim by a listed company against former directors with allegations of breach of duties, as well as unlawful means conspiracy. Jeffrey Tam, whose ‘eye for detail is extraordinary’, has a notable focus on shareholder-related disputes, as well as securities and finance cases. Richard Yip has a broad civil law practice that encompasses cases surrounding company and commercial litigation, in addition to directors’ duties.
